IP查询
查询
你查询的IP:[203.196.255.98] 地理位置:印度
最新查询
161.207.249.18
122.136.21.116
119.48.112.193
116.196.240.86
222.160.130.63
123.242.35.129
119.41.252.140
219.244.62.224
119.28.192.154
203.196.255.98
203.95.96.181
222.126.128.98
119.16.237.85
202.38.77.149
116.255.128.135
117.44.113.31
124.14.127.201
123.138.10.162
125.254.128.10
121.201.128.240
124.240.111.48
120.192.6.226
60.140.35.22
58.24.0.73
124.200.147.233
124.112.102.149
161.207.0.202
218.185.192.78
119.254.19.121
116.224.118.202
119.44.41.141